BGA and LGA describe how chips attach to a circuit board. LGA refers to the Land Grid Array design, commonly used by Intel for desktop chips and some mobile processors. BGA stands for Ball Grid Array, where the chips are directly soldered onto the motherboard. It’s confusing to ask about "BGA-LGA CPUs" because these terms describe different connection methods.
